Dryer Sheets dotn't work well with towels 
I've found that using dryer sheets when drying towels will cause the towels to repel water instead of absorb it. Use liquid fabric softener on towels.

Towels 
Towels are more absorbent if you don't use fabric softener on them.

Hang Slacks upside down after drying 
I always hang my husband's pants upside down by the leg cuffs. This avoids those annoying little dents that a hanger can create.

Clean and Whiten sports pants without bleach 
Soak your child's white baseball or football pants in electric dishwasher soap. Launder as usual. Will come out white with stains gone.

Baking Soda and Bleach - whites get whiter 
Add half a cup of baking soda to your load of laundry when using bleach and detergent to make your white laundry come out even whiter.

yellow stains - baking soda paste 
make a paste of baking soda and water. Apply to the underarm yellow stains and let sit. wash in hot sudsy water.

Don't get bent out of shape about baseball caps 
To help a baseball cap keep its shape stuff with a towel or t-shirt before washing.

getting wrinkles of your clothes 
To get wrinkles out of your clothes quickly, without ironing, simply throw your clothes in the dryer with a wet towel.

washing red clothes 
the first time you wash a red item of clothing, wash it in cold salted water only; that will set the dye and it will not bleed.

Sort for drying too 
You sort your clothes for washing; you should do the same for drying, so you’re not mixing slow- and quick-drying items.

The power of Lemon 
Use fresh lemon juice mixed with water, and soak garments in it overnight to whiten and freshen up your clothing!

Tennis Balls when drying ! 
Toss a tennis ball in the dryer when you're drying your clothes. It prevents static cling and also helps to keep things soft and fluffy!

Running colours  
Soak your brightly colored tops in water containing one spoon salt before washing it for the first time. Color of these clothes would not fade.

Discouraging "Pilling" in Permanent Press 
Using a fabric softener will keep permanent press fibers lubricated and discourage breaking, which causes "pilling."
